diff --git a/cmake/common/px4_base.cmake b/cmake/common/px4_base.cmake index 2088e299c1e..66ea9ee45c2 100644 --- a/cmake/common/px4_base.cmake +++ b/cmake/common/px4_base.cmake @@ -820,7 +820,6 @@ function(px4_add_common_flags) set(cxx_warnings -Wno-missing-field-initializers - #-Weffc++ ) set(cxx_compile_flags diff --git a/src/drivers/bmi160/CMakeLists.txt b/src/drivers/bmi160/CMakeLists.txt index 8ef6b1d70a2..75609a1743f 100644 --- a/src/drivers/bmi160/CMakeLists.txt +++ b/src/drivers/bmi160/CMakeLists.txt @@ -35,7 +35,6 @@ px4_add_module( MAIN bmi160 ST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 SRCS bmi160.cpp bmi160_gyro.cpp diff --git a/src/drivers/hmc5883/CMakeLists.txt b/src/drivers/hmc5883/CMakeLists.txt index a2fa9316043..1c7b7683697 100644 --- a/src/drivers/hmc5883/CMakeLists.txt +++ b/src/drivers/hmc5883/CMakeLists.txt @@ -35,7 +35,6 @@ px4_add_module( MAIN hmc5883 ST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 SRCS hmc5883_i2c.cpp hmc5883_spi.cpp diff --git a/src/drivers/ist8310/CMakeLists.txt b/src/drivers/ist8310/CMakeLists.txt index 800ae07e7c0..67d2d59f8f2 100644 --- a/src/drivers/ist8310/CMakeLists.txt +++ b/src/drivers/ist8310/CMakeLists.txt @@ -35,7 +35,6 @@ px4_add_module( MAIN ist8310 ST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 -Os SRCS ist8310.cpp diff --git a/src/drivers/l3gd20/CMakeLists.txt b/src/drivers/l3gd20/CMakeLists.txt index f398fcd4391..0893db12049 100644 --- a/src/drivers/l3gd20/CMakeLists.txt +++ b/src/drivers/l3gd20/CMakeLists.txt @@ -35,7 +35,6 @@ px4_add_module( MAIN l3gd20 ST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 SRCS l3gd20.cpp DEPENDS diff --git a/src/drivers/lis3mdl/CMakeLists.txt b/src/drivers/lis3mdl/CMakeLists.txt index 1581c238b47..5f20fe8b2ae 100644 --- a/src/drivers/lis3mdl/CMakeLists.txt +++ b/src/drivers/lis3mdl/CMakeLists.txt @@ -35,7 +35,6 @@ px4_add_module( MAIN lis3mdl ST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 SRCS lis3mdl_i2c.cpp lis3mdl_spi.cpp diff --git a/src/drivers/lps25h/CMakeLists.txt b/src/drivers/lps25h/CMakeLists.txt index db8edefebe7..75fe641bb52 100644 --- a/src/drivers/lps25h/CMakeLists.txt +++ b/src/drivers/lps25h/CMakeLists.txt @@ -35,7 +35,6 @@ px4_add_module( MAIN lps25h ST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 SRCS lps25h.cpp lps25h_i2c.cpp diff --git a/src/drivers/lsm303d/CMakeLists.txt b/src/drivers/lsm303d/CMakeLists.txt index 96794af0601..9d2d36dced1 100644 --- a/src/drivers/lsm303d/CMakeLists.txt +++ b/src/drivers/lsm303d/CMakeLists.txt @@ -35,7 +35,6 @@ px4_add_module( MAIN lsm303d ST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 SRCS lsm303d.cpp DEPENDS diff --git a/src/drivers/meas_airspeed/CMakeLists.txt b/src/drivers/meas_airspeed/CMakeLists.txt index a1b153affb4..0cdac0cbd5b 100644 --- a/src/drivers/meas_airspeed/CMakeLists.txt +++ b/src/drivers/meas_airspeed/CMakeLists.txt @@ -35,7 +35,6 @@ px4_add_module( MAIN meas_airspeed ST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 SRCS meas_airspeed.cpp DEPENDS diff --git a/src/drivers/mpu6000/CMakeLists.txt b/src/drivers/mpu6000/CMakeLists.txt index 1c7f33d23a6..274b162e117 100644 --- a/src/drivers/mpu6000/CMakeLists.txt +++ b/src/drivers/mpu6000/CMakeLists.txt @@ -35,7 +35,6 @@ px4_add_module( MAIN mpu6000 STACK_MAIN 1400 COMPILE_FLAGS - -Weffc++ SRCS mpu6000.cpp mpu6000_i2c.cpp diff --git a/src/drivers/mpu6500/CMakeLists.txt b/src/drivers/mpu6500/CMakeLists.txt index 85d8706cb4c..4f9ee76c19d 100644 --- a/src/drivers/mpu6500/CMakeLists.txt +++ b/src/drivers/mpu6500/CMakeLists.txt @@ -35,7 +35,6 @@ px4_add_module( MAIN mpu6500 ST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 SRCS mpu6500.cpp DEPENDS diff --git a/src/drivers/mpu9250/CMakeLists.txt b/src/drivers/mpu9250/CMakeLists.txt index c37351b7686..bb2080e9d24 100644 --- a/src/drivers/mpu9250/CMakeLists.txt +++ b/src/drivers/mpu9250/CMakeLists.txt @@ -35,7 +35,6 @@ px4_add_module( MAIN mpu9250 ST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 SRCS mpu9250.cpp mpu9250_i2c.cpp diff --git a/src/drivers/px4fmu/CMakeLists.txt b/src/drivers/px4fmu/CMakeLists.txt index 576ba2ec511..24921c1e5ce 100644 --- a/src/drivers/px4fmu/CMakeLists.txt +++ b/src/drivers/px4fmu/CMakeLists.txt @@ -35,7 +35,6 @@ px4_add_module( MAIN fmu ST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 SRCS fmu.cpp DEPENDS diff --git a/src/drivers/test_ppm/CMakeLists.txt b/src/drivers/test_ppm/CMakeLists.txt index 11ce7f3d00f..f1f8a4f3926 100644 --- a/src/drivers/test_ppm/CMakeLists.txt +++ b/src/drivers/test_ppm/CMakeLists.txt @@ -35,7 +35,6 @@ px4_add_module( MAIN test_ppm ST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 SRCS test_ppm.cpp DEPENDS diff --git a/src/platforms/qurt/fc_addon/mpu_spi/CMakeLists.txt b/src/platforms/qurt/fc_addon/mpu_spi/CMakeLists.txt index 5dda5c759a9..a88e796746a 100644 --- a/src/platforms/qurt/fc_addon/mpu_spi/CMakeLists.txt +++ b/src/platforms/qurt/fc_addon/mpu_spi/CMakeLists.txt @@ -53,7 +53,6 @@ px4_add_module( MAIN mpu9x50 ST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 SRCS mpu9x50_main.cpp mpu9x50_params.c diff --git a/src/platforms/qurt/fc_addon/rc_receiver/CMakeLists.txt b/src/platforms/qurt/fc_addon/rc_receiver/CMakeLists.txt index 98b69cab043..af8708768f3 100644 --- a/src/platforms/qurt/fc_addon/rc_receiver/CMakeLists.txt +++ b/src/platforms/qurt/fc_addon/rc_receiver/CMakeLists.txt @@ -53,7 +53,6 @@ px4_add_module( MAIN rc_receiver ST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 SRCS rc_receiver_main.cpp rc_receiver_params.c diff --git a/src/platforms/qurt/fc_addon/uart_esc/CMakeLists.txt b/src/platforms/qurt/fc_addon/uart_esc/CMakeLists.txt index b9fec0e3431..174bf64dd08 100644 --- a/src/platforms/qurt/fc_addon/uart_esc/CMakeLists.txt +++ b/src/platforms/qurt/fc_addon/uart_esc/CMakeLists.txt @@ -53,7 +53,6 @@ px4_add_module( MAIN uart_esc STACK_MAIN 1200 COMPILE_FLAGS - -Weffc++ SRCS uart_esc_main.cpp uart_esc_params.c